Transaction d41d3a79b82f226c753786e85fa946e552f2954c661d7fbd0dda32e6244e804a
1 Input
1 Output
-
d41d3a79b82f226c753786e85fa946e552f2954c661d7fbd0dda32e6244e804a:0
- value
- 689227
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d29cb44809eafd518141142c938c127e90ea9cb OP_EQUAL
- address
- 3D6pTRQNpj7MHdcm7NV56c69sdaHgLerAE